The Health Benefits of Sunflower Seeds


Beyond their delicious taste, sunflower seeds pack a nutritional punch. They are an excellent source of vitamin E, magnesium, and selenium, which are essential for maintaining overall health. They also provide healthy fats and protein, making them a satisfying snack that can help keep hunger at bay.
